You can estimate around $10 to $15 per square foot of living space for solar panel installation. Keep in mind, this estimate doesn''t account for tax credits or local incentives, which can significantly reduce your final cost.
Most solar companies set the price according to the solar system''s wattage. A solar installation''s "cost per watt" is a little like the "price per square foot" when you buy a house.
